Strong grading candidate — 4.6× premium in PSA 10

A PSA 10 Hoopa-GX sells for $187 against $40.34 raw: a $146 spread, 4.6× the ungraded price. A PSA 9 ($50.41) only about breaks even after fees, so the case rests on gemming. Centering is the usual reason a clean copy misses the 10 — measure it before you submit.

What centering does Hoopa-GX need for a PSA 10?

PSA publishes 55/45 front and 75/25 back centering as the tolerance for a 10 (Gem Mint). Off-center copies are capped below the top grade regardless of surface — measure yours before paying the fee.

What gem rate makes grading Hoopa-GX break even?

At a standard ~$50 fee, submitting Hoopa-GX breaks even when it gems about 29% of the time (a miss assumed to sell at the PSA 9 price of $50.41).
